    No I hadn't. I thought dye was only for leather. If SEM dye worked on vinyl surely it would be paint, and just called dye. My seats are black cloth, there'll be no dyeing them.

    I had thought about painting interior parts though. I'd use:

    On hard plastics like the glove box door, I'd plastic prime and paint in colour matched 2K
    On vinyl like the door cards, I'd use colour matched DuPont vinyl paint. This can be mixed by a paint supplier with a DuPont automotive tinting system. I've got a MOMO wheel I painted pastel blue by this method many years ago and its held up perfectly. Feels like vinyl though.
